IMD Weather Update: Heavy Downpour Predicted In Tamil Nadu And Various Region of Northeast India

Nagaland, Manipur, Mizoram & Tripura are expected to receive isolated heavy rainfall today.

India Meteorological Department (IMD) has predicted heavy rainfall over Tamil Nadu, Kerala, Coastal Karnataka, Lakshadweep, Rayalaseema and north east region. Arunachal Pradesh, Assam, Meghalaya, Nagaland, Manipur, Mizoram, Tripura are likely to receive heavy rainfall.

IMD in its press release said that heavy rainfall will be observed over Kerala, Mahe and Tamil Nadu during the week and over northeast India during first half of the week.

It said a low pressure area is likely to form over Lakshadweep and adjoining southeast & east central Arabian Sea around 09th October.

Withdrawal of Southwest Monsoon

On further withdrawal of southwest monsoon, IMD said that the line of withdrawal of Southwest Monsoon continues to pass through 29°N/84°E, Nautanwa, Sultanpur, Panna, Narmada Puram, Khargone, Nandurbar, Navsari and 20°N/70°E.

It informed that conditions are favourable for withdrawal of monsoon from states like Gujarat, Madhya Pradesh and some parts of Maharashtra during next 2-3 days.

For Lakshadweep, IMD has predicted isolated heavy to very heavy rainfall.

Isolated heavy rainfall is predicted for Tamil Nadu, Puducherry & Karaikal during the week and over

Rayalaseema and Coastal Karnataka on 9th October.

Northeast India

For states of North East India, IMD has predicted scattered to fairly widespread light to moderate rainfall during the week.

Nagaland, Manipur, Mizoram & Tripura are expected to receive isolated heavy rainfall today.

Northwest, West, East & Central India

There is no significant warning of rainfall from IMD for these regions during next one week.

Fishermen Warning

IMD has informed that squally weather with wind speed of 35 kmph to 45 kmph gusting to 55 kmph is very likely to prevail over Maldives, Lakshadweep Comorin areas, many parts of southeast Arabian sea, calong & off Kerala, Karnataka coasts, gulf of Mannar during 8th – 11th October. Therefore, fishermen are advised to not venture into these areas.
